Papa Johns Pizza
407 N Twin Oaks Valley Rd Ste. 100
San Marcos, California
San Marcos, California
Closed : 11:00 AM - 11:00 PM
Olive Garden Italian Restaurant
1107 W Valley Pkwy
Escondido, California
Escondido, California
Closed : 11:00 AM - 11:00 PM